Great horned rhino.

Only the Great One-Horned Rhino is found in India. Also known as Indian rhino, it is the largest of the rhino species. It is identified by a single black horn and a grey-brown hide with skin folds. Nov 4, 2019 · Top 10 facts about rhinos. 1. There are 5 species of rhino in the world. These include two African rhino species - black and white rhinos. The remaining three are Asian rhino species, which include greater one–horned, Sumatran and Javan rhinos. They're the second biggest of the rhino species, taking silver to the white rhino. Horns of the greater one-horned rhino can way up to 3kg. This rhino's skin develops thick folds that can reach a maximum thickness of 4cm. These hefty beasts are nimble and can reach speeds of around 17mph. That was me last night, except I was raving about compound butter, and I was t...Greater one-horned rhinos are the second largest species of rhino, after the white rhino. They have the most folded skin of all rhino species. The folds help the rhinos to regulate body temperature by increasing the surface area. The Indian Rhino weighs between 5,500 and 7,000-pounds with the female just slightly smaller in size. The Indian Rhino exists mostly now in protected areas in India and Nepal. 7. The species are confined to Indo-Nepal terai, northern West Bengal, and Assam habitats. Its habitats in Assam are in Kaziranga and Manas national parks. The Kaziranga national park has nearly 2500 great one-horned rhinos. Read about Indian Rhinoceros in detail in the linked article. Is the Great One-Horned Rhinoceros a Protected Species?

Sep 23, 2021 · The 3 species of Rhino in Asia — the Greater one-horned, Javan and Sumatran. Black Rhino and White rhinos also have 2 horns but are in Africa. Javan and Sumatran Rhino are critically endangered. The greater one-horned (or Indian) rhino is vulnerable in the IUCN Red List. Mar 2, 2024 · The Great One-Horned Rhino is confined to a small habitat area in the Indo-Nepal terai, as well as northern West Bengal and Assam. Rhinos are mostly found in Assam, West Bengal, and Uttar Pradesh in India. Notable habitats include the Pabitora Wildlife Reserve, Kaziranga National Park, Rajiv Gandhi Orang National Park, and Manas National Park ...

Plans for bringing rhinos back to Manas NP were developed in 2005, and translocations began in 2008 with individuals moved to … The Great one horned rhino is commonly found in Nepal, Bhutan, Pakistan and in Assam, India. It is confined to the tall grasslands and forests in the foothills of the Himalayas. The Indian Rhinoceros can run at speeds of up to 25 mph (40 km/h) for short periods of time and is also an excellent swimmer.

The survey shows a population of 752, up from an estimated 645 counted in 2015 in the country’s Terai Arc Landscape. Greater one-horned rhinos are found only ... The greater one-horned rhino population is growing because the governments of India and Nepal have given rhinos the space they need to breed while also preventing poaching deaths.
